In 2015, 10 percent of the 35,092 traffic fatalities involved one or more distracted drivers, and these distraction-affected crashes resulted in 3,477 fatalities, an 8.8 percent increase from the 3,197 fatalities in 2014. Of the 5.6 million non-fatal, police-reported crashes in 2014 (the most recent year for which detailed distraction-affected crash data is available), 16 percent were distraction-affected crashes, and resulted in 424,000 people injured. The crash data indicate that visual-manual interaction (an action that requires a user to look away from the roadway and manipulate a button or interface) with portable devices, particularly cell phones, is often the main distraction for drivers involved in crashes. In 2014, there were 385 fatal crashes that involved the use3 of a cell phone, resulting in 404 fatalities. These crashes represent 13 percent of the distraction-affected fatal crashes or 1.3 percent of all fatal crashes.4 The data also indicate that there were a number of fatal crashes that involved the use of a device or object brought into the vehicle (some of which may also have been crashes that involved the use of a cell phone). This catch-all category includes crashes that involved the use of portable devices, such as navigation devices, in addition to other types of objects (e.g., cigarette lighters). Of the 967,000 distraction-affected crashes in 2014, 7 percent (or 1.1 percent of all crashes) involved the use of cell phones and resulted in 33,000 people injured. Driver distraction is a specific type of inattention that occurs when drivers divert their attention away from the driving task to focus on another activity. This distraction can come from electronic devices, such as texting or emailing on cell phones or smartphones, and more traditional activities such as interacting with passengers, eating, or events external to the vehicle. Driver distraction can affect drivers in different ways, and can be broadly categorized into the following types: • Visual distraction: Tasks that require the driver to look away from the roadway to visually obtain information; • Manual distraction: Tasks that require the driver to take one or both hands off the steering wheel to manipulate a control, device, or other non-driving-related item; • Cognitive distraction: Tasks that require the driver to avert their mental attention away from the driving task. Tasks can involve one, two, or all three of these distraction types. NHTSA is aware of the effect that these types of distraction can have on driving safety, particularly visual-manual distraction. At any given time, an estimated 542,073drivers are using hand-held cell phones while driving. Moreover, when sending or receiving a text message with a hand-held phone, the total time that a driver’s eyes are focused off the road is 23 seconds on average.7 This means while traveling at 55 mph, a driver’s eyes are off the road for more than a third of a mile for every text message sent or received. As an agency committed to reducing deaths, injuries, and economic losses resulting from motor vehicle crashes, NHTSA has initiated, and continues to work toward eliminating crashes attributable to driver distraction. Most prominently, NHTSA and the United States Department of Transportation (US DOT) have encouraged efforts by states and other local authorities to pass laws prohibiting hand-held use of portable devices while driving. NHTSA, in conjunction with industry, local governments, and various public interest groups, has also taken numerous steps to educate the public about the dangers of distracted driving. However, until distracted driving is eliminated, the agency must work in the real-world where many drivers continue to use their portable devices and other in-vehicle systems in unsafe ways while driving. Thus, NHTSA has also worked on how to mitigate the distraction that may be caused by these new technologies. In April 2010, NHTSA called for the development of voluntary guidelines addressing driver distraction caused by in-vehicle systems and portable devices. This sentiment was reinforced by the US DOT’s and NHTSA’s June 2012 “Blueprint for Ending Distracted Driving.” The blueprint is a comprehensive approach to the distraction problem. The three steps outlined in the blueprint include: enacting and enforcing tough state laws on distracted driving, addressing technology, and better educating young drivers. All three components are necessary to address the distraction issue. The Distraction Guidelines focus on step two by addressing technology. The development of non-binding, voluntary guidelines for in-vehicle and portable devices is being implemented in three phases. The Phase 1 Driver Distraction Guidelines (Phase 1 Guidelines), released in 2013, cover visual-manual interfaces of electronic devices installed in vehicles as original equipment (OE). The Phase 2 Driver Distraction Guidelines (Phase 2 Guidelines), which are the subject of this notice, would apply to visual-manual interfaces of portable and aftermarket devices. This notice announces the proposed Phase 2 Guidelines for Portable and Aftermarket Devices. The Phase 1 Guidelines for OE in-vehicle interfaces, discussed in detail below, provide the foundation for the proposed Phase 2 Guidelines. Phase 1 provided specific recommendations for minimizing the distraction potential from OE in-vehicle interfaces that involve visual-manual interaction. Particularly, the Phase 1 Guidelines are focused on recommending acceptance criteria for driver glance behavior where single average glances away from the forward roadway are 2 seconds or less and where the sum of the durations of all individual glances away from the forward roadway are 12 seconds or less while performing a testable task, such as selecting a song from a satellite radio station. To the extent practicable, the Phase 2 Guidelines apply the Phase 1 recommendations to the visual-manual interfaces of portable devices (e.g., smartphones, tablets, and navigation devices) and aftermarket devices (i.e., devices installed in the vehicle after manufacture). Because there are both similarities and differences between OE interfaces and portable devices, the Phase 2 Guidelines primarily focus on portable devices. Due to the functional similarities between aftermarket devices and OE systems, the Phase 2 Guidelines direct manufacturers to the Phase 1 Guidelines. The proposed Phase 2 Guidelines present two concurrent approaches for mitigating distraction associated with the use of portable and aftermarket devices by drivers. First, the proposed Guidelines recommend that portable and OE in-vehicle systems be designed so that they can be easily paired to each other and operated through the OE in-vehicle interface. Assuming that the OE in-vehicle interface conforms to the Phase 1 Guidelines, pairing would ensure that the tasks performed by the driver while driving meet the time-based, eye-glance task acceptance criteria specified in the Phase 1 Guidelines. Pairing would also ensure that certain activities that would inherently interfere with the driver’s ability to safely control the vehicle would be locked out while driving (i.e., the “per se lock outs” referred to in the Phase 1 Guidelines). Those per se lock outs include: • Displaying video not related to driving; • Displaying certain graphical or photographic images; • Displaying automatically scrolling text; • Manual text entry for the purpose of text-based messaging, other communication, or internet browsing; and • Displaying text for reading from books, periodical publications, web page content, social media content, text-based advertising and marketing, or text-based messages. NHTSA encourages all entities involved with the engineering and design of pairing technologies to jointly develop compatible and efficient processes that focus on improving the usability and ease of connecting a driver’s portable device with their in-vehicle system. The second approach recommended by the proposed Phase 2 Guidelines is that portable devices that do not already meet the NHTSA glance and per se lock out criteria when being used by a driver should include a Driver Mode that is developed by industry stakeholders (i.e., Operating System or handset makers). The Driver Mode should present an interface to the driver that conforms with the Phase 1 Guidelines and, in particular, locks out tasks that do not meet Phase 1 task acceptance criteria or are among the per se lock outs listed above. The purpose of Driver Mode is to provide a simplified interface when the device is being used unpaired while driving, either because pairing is unavailable or the driver decides not to pair. The Guidelines recommend two methods of activating Driver Mode depending on available technology. The first option, and the one encouraged by the agency, is to automatically activate the portable device’s Driver Mode when: (1) the device is not paired with the in-vehicle system, and (2) the device, by itself, or in conjunction with the vehicle in which it is being used, distinguishes that it is being used by a driver who is driving. The driver mode does not activate when the device is being used by a non-driver, e.g., passenger. NHTSA has learned that technologies to detect whether a driver or passenger is using a device have been developed but are currently being refined such that they can reliably detect whether the device user is the driver or a passenger and are not overly annoying and impractical. Accordingly, the agency is proposing a second means of activation–manual activation of Driver Mode–meaning that Driver Mode is activated manually by the user. The agency foresees this being a temporary option in the Phase 2 Guidelines until driver-passenger distinction technology is more mature, refined, and widely available. The agency is optimistic such technology can be implemented as soon as practicable. Additionally, the Phase 2 Guidelines include recommendations for aftermarket devices– those devices that are intended to be permanently installed in the vehicle, which were not addressed in Phase 1. The proposed Phase 2 Guidelines suggest that aftermarket devices meet the same task acceptance criteria and other relevant recommendations as specified for OE interfaces in Phase 1. Due to the close relationship between the Phase 1 and Phase 2 Guidelines, the agency is considering combining the two phases into a single document when the Phase 2 Guidelines are finalized. The agency requests comment on whether a single combined document would be easier for industry to use and the public at large to reference, or whether separate documents would be simpler.
